Listener 연결과정
client - Server process 통신
1. 클라이언트에서 원격 접속을 한다.
2. 유저 프로세스는 접속지의 tnsnames.ora 의 내용을 참조하여 접속패킷을 서버프로세스에게 요청한다.
2-1. 패킷은 Applications - Physical 따라 목적지에 도달한다.
3. 서버프로세스의 listener.ora의 내용을 참조하여 tnsnames.ora와 listener.ora의 내용이 일치하면 최초의 접속지 1521포트를 통과 한다.
4. PMON이라는 프로세스가 server process를 할당 시킨다.
5. 생성 되었으니 클라이언트에게 접속이 됬다고 알린다.
6. 해당 래인지의 랜덤포트를 열어 클라이언트와 서버프로세스가 통신하게 된다.
'ORACLE' 카테고리의 다른 글
:) 태영쓰 :: ORACLE 인스턴스 실행단계 SQL>startup (0) | 2017.09.02 |
---|---|
: ) 태영쓰 :: SGA Shared Pool (0) | 2017.07.23 |
: ) 태영쓰 :: 데이터베이스란 ? (0) | 2017.03.15 |
: ) 태영쓰 :: 오라클 JAVA POOL, STREAMS POOL (0) | 2017.03.12 |
: ) 태영쓰 :: 오라클 Large Pool (대형풀, 라지풀) (0) | 2017.03.12 |